The next webinar in our series on freedom of information (FOI) will focus on how to navigate the FOI process in the UK.

The event – FOI requests as a research tool: navigating FOI in the United Kingdom – will be held on Friday, 13 January 2023, between 11:00 and 12:00 GMT.

It is the third webinar in a new NCRM series on the use of freedom of information requests in social research.

The two speakers are Dr Rob Ralston, of the University of Edinburgh, and Jenna Corderoy, an Investigative reporter at openDemocracy.

The webinar series is part of NCRM’s Innovation Fora programme, which aims to stimulate imaginative developments in research methods within the social science community and beyond.

The series is being organised by a team from the Global Health Policy Unit at the University of Edinburgh: Dr Kathrin Lauber, Dr Eleanor Brooks and Dr Rob Ralston.
